NVIDIA Jetson AGX Xavier Edge AI Platform
■Features • Equipped with NVIDIA Jetson AGX Xavier SOM, includes JetPack 4.4 • Supports 8x GMSL automotive cameras via FAKRA Z connector • 1x 10GBASE-T 10G Ethernet port • 1x M.2 2280 M key socket for NVMe SSD • 1x mini PCIe socket for WIFI/4G module • 1x isolated CAN bus port and 1x RS232 port with flow control • 1x GPS PPS input, 3-CH isolated DI and 4-CH isolated DO • Wide range DC input of 8V to 35V, built-in ignition power control function

The NRU-110V series is a Jetson AGX Xavier computer compatible with GMSL cameras, which can operate as a camera sensor hub for autonomous driving, a control unit for autonomous mobile robots (AMR), or a remote operation video transcoding unit for unmanned vehicles on-site. It is a turnkey solution equipped with an onboard GMSL deserializer that supports eight synchronized vehicle-mounted GMSL camera inputs, as well as a pre-installed board support package (BSP) with drivers for designated cameras.
